What are latitudes?

Latitude is a coordinate in geography that specifies the north-south position of a point on the Earth's surface or another celestial body. Latitude is expressed as an angle ranging from -90° at the south pole to 90° at the north pole, with the Equator at 0°. Lines of constant latitude, or parallels, run east–west as circles parallel to the equator.

Lines of latitude are fictitious reference lines that indicate how far north or south a location on Earth is from the Equator. Latitude is measured in degrees, minutes, and seconds north or south of the Equator, with the north and south poles being 90 degrees north and south, respectively.

Therefore, latitudes are used for locating places on the surface of the Earth.

The October Revolution of 1917 had a great impact on Russian, European and world history throughout the 20th century.

  • It led to the establishment of a Communist system, which for decades was seen by many Europeans as an alternative to fascism, but also to parliamentary democracy and the liberal market economy.
  • Industries and banks were nationalised.
  • Russia became a one-party state. The single party being the Bolshevik Party.

During the February Revolution, the factory workers and the Government Regiments played an important role. The workers and the regiments joined together. The major impact of the February Revolution was the downfall of the Russian Monarchy and the establishment of the Petrograd Soviet.

Vladimir Lenin, the Bolshevik leader, played a major role during the October revolution. His Bolshevik Party overthrew the Provisional Government and gained power. The Russian Communist Party came into existence.
